Output 6e39b61a3786bd65b63bef8c2af2ac10cf89b18b3fe00517ca1903ae5924130e:27

value
386848
script pubkey
OP_HASH160 OP_PUSHBYTES_20 289f58cb040bf367aac7b66a779a060a802dc07c OP_EQUAL
address
35Poqq6YrFmiznxjEnv7KBE1icUDNDJ7cA
transaction
6e39b61a3786bd65b63bef8c2af2ac10cf89b18b3fe00517ca1903ae5924130e
spent
true